HC Deb 19 March 1985 vol 75 cc428-9W
Mr. Roger King

asked the Secretary of State for Transport if he has set a cash ceiling on the central Government public service obligation grant to British Rail for 1985–86.

Mr. Ridley

The cash ceiling for the financial year 1985–86 will be £820 million. This is 10 per cent. less in constant prices—£42 million less in cash—than the ceiling for 1984. The figure reflects the progress which the board is making towards its PSO grant target.

The board will now submit a grant claim for 1985–86. The amount of grant actually paid will be settled, within the cash ceiling, in the light of that claim.
